Popular Nigerian biker dies in lone Lagos crash

Kola Onifoto, a renowned Nigerian photographer and biker, passed away after a motorcycle accident in Lagos during his first solo trip.

Orowole Kolapoz, widely known as Kola Onifoto, tragically lost his life in a motorcycle accident that occurred in Lagos. At just 32 years of age, Kola was not only a popular photographer but also an avid biker and brand influencer. The accident happened during his first solo motorcycle journey outside Lagos, marking a significant milestone in his adventure-seeking lifestyle. Hours before the tragic incident, he had expressed his excitement about the trip on social media, celebrating the biking community and encouraging fellow riders.

Kola's enthusiasm for biking was evident in his social media posts, where he often shared his experiences and adventures. On the day of his accident, he made a post about riding to Akure, highlighting his passion for traveling across Nigeria on two wheels. Friends and fans reacted with shock and sorrow as news of his accident spread, revealing the impact he had not only as a photographer but also as a beloved figure in the biking community. Following the crash, he was rushed to the Federal Road Safety Corps emergency unit before being transferred to the Lagos University Teaching Hospital where he fought for his life.

Despite the collective prayers and support from his community, Kola succumbed to his injuries, leaving a void in the lives of those who admired him.
